What is reflection in exponential transformations?
Back
Reflection refers to flipping a graph over a specific axis. In exponential transformations, reflection over the x-axis changes the sign of the function's output.

What does a stretch of 5 mean in exponential transformations?
Back
A stretch of 5 means that the graph of the function is vertically stretched by a factor of 5, making it taller without changing its horizontal position.

What is a horizontal asymptote?
Back
A horizontal asymptote is a horizontal line that the graph of a function approaches as the input (x) approaches positive or negative infinity.

What does a vertical shift of 'up 6' indicate?
Back
A vertical shift of 'up 6' means that every point on the graph of the function is moved 6 units higher on the y-axis.

What is the effect of a vertical compression in exponential transformations?
Back
A vertical compression reduces the height of the graph, making it flatter, and is represented by a factor less than 1.

How does a horizontal shift to the right affect the graph of an exponential function?
Back
A horizontal shift to the right means that the entire graph moves to the right by a specified number of units, affecting the function's input.
